Python virtualenvs what i do is that i edit the activate script and add tmux set-environment VIRTUAL_ENV $VIRTUAL_ENV after that, inside activate script there is deactivate function, i edit that function and add tmux set-environment -r VIRTUAL_ENV this way after i start venv all windows and panes will open with venv inside that session. If i deactivate new windows will open normal. ---- tmuxp.yaml in the root of the project. session_name: tmuxp start_directory: ./ # load session relative to config location (project root). before_script: ./.tmuxp-before-script.sh shell_command_before: - '[ -f .venv/bin/activate ] && source .venv/bin/activate && reset' windows: - window_name: tmuxp focus: True layout: main-horizontal options: main-pane-height: 35 panes: - focus: true - pane - make watch_test - window_name: docs layout: main-horizontal options: main-pane-height: 35 start_directory: docs/ panes: - focus: true - pane - make serve - make SPHINXBUILD='poetry run sphinx-build' watch ---------------- session_name: live-sdk start_directory: ../live-sdk before_script:./install.sh windows: - window_name: live-sdk focus: True layout: main-horizontal options: main-pain-height: 35 panes: - focus: true - pane - source sdk - load devuan devuan-desktop-metal chimaera - window_name: live-metal layout: main-horizontal options: main-pane-height: 35 start_directory: ./ panes: - focus: true - pane - ls .
